I have a Anderson PMS4 and it has a harness for 88 to 93 Mustang. I have a 94 Mustang and either need a new harness or swap ecm to the A9L I've been told. I have been told the A9L would be a better ecm anyway but there needs to be a couple of wires swapped around plus hard wire in the fan. Can anyone tell me which wires need to be swapped in the 94 harness to make my Anderson PMS work? Diagrams or schematics would be a great help. It is more than just a couple of wires...

Unless you find a detailed how to do it description somewhere, you will have to be a highly skilled automotive electrical tech to make this work without destroying the original wiring.

There is no provision for electric fan control in any of the 86-93 5.0 Mustang computers. You will need an external electric fan controller for use with those model year computers.

The main problem is the 94 Mustang CCM control module. It operates the fuel pump, computer, and electric fan along with the A/C and some other options. You would need to figure out how to integrate the older wiring harness into the CCM. In addition, the dash instruments and some other things (possibly windshield wipers) are built into the main computer wiring harness for the 86-93 5.0 Mustang.

Wiring diagrams: see Mustang FAQ - Wiring & Engine Info they will have some of the wiring diagrams you would need. Both the 89-93 and 94-95 Mustangs have wiring diagrams posted there.

I know your post is over a year old but here's the info (Also known as PIH) for re-pinning a 94-95 harness to accept the A9L. Afterwards it will then accept the PMS Fox style harness. The same PMS box is used from 89-95. The main harness is the only difference between 89-93 and 94-95. If you have any problems with the link then message me and I can send you the pdf. file.

I also have info and pinout for the internal 10 pin connector in the Series 4 that allows datalogging of 8-custom sensors, 1-ground, and 1-5v source. I have the pins and sockets to build the matching 10-pin connector for anyone who is interested. (This is for datalogging gauges like AEM and Autometer electronic gauges with a 22-gauge 0-5v data wire)
